Nerve Gap Repair Using A Grafted Nerve Segment

South Carolina rates for HCPCS 64898

This procedure addresses a nerve injury where the gap between the damaged ends is too large to close directly, by grafting in a piece of nerve tissue harvested from another part of the body. The graft serves as a guide for the injured nerve's fibers to grow through during healing. It is a reconstructive step aimed at giving the nerve the best chance of regaining function over time.

How much does Nerve Gap Repair Using A Grafted Nerve Segment cost?

$1,585

Typical negotiated rate. In South Carolina, July 2026.

Insurers have agreed to pay about $1,585 for this service. The price depends on where it is billed: about $1,585 from a physician practice, and about $9,120 from a hospital or other facility. The two figures are alternatives, not parts of one bill.

These are rates insurers have negotiated with providers, not the amount a patient is billed. What you owe depends on your plan's deductible and coinsurance. Based on rates published by 6 insurance carriers under federal price transparency rules.
